Sys.time returns an object of class "POSIXct" (see DateTimeClasses ). On almost all systems it will have sub-second accuracy, possibly microseconds or better. On Windows it increments in clock ticks (usually 1/60 of a second) reported to millisecond accuracy. Sys.Date returns an object of class "Date" (see Date ).system time r system timer failureDetails. proc.time returns five elements for backwards compatibility, but its print method prints a named vector of length 3. The first two entries are the total user and system CPU times of the current R process and any child processes on which it has waited, and the third entry is the ‘real’ elapsed time since the process was started.

The documentation to the function benchmark from the rbenchmark R package describes it as “a simple wrapper around system.time”. However it adds a lot of convenience compared to bare system.time calls.
